Männlichen is one of the mountains in the Kleine Scheidegg-Männlichen ski region in Jungfrau, Switzerland. It is served a cable car from Wengen and both bubble lifts and chairs from Grinderwald. At the top is a restaurant and stunning views over the surrounding area. The restaurant here is at 2230m. The top of the peak - Männlichen-Gipfel (2343m), can be seen to the north and in the summer is an easy walk from the restaurant. In winter months wading through snow to this point is hard work.
